When did they stop salt and vinegar Quavers?

2012
These were discontinued in 2012. Ketchup and sweet and sour flavours were also introduced, but for a limited time only and are no longer available. In January 2021, Quavers returns two long-lost flavours (prawn cocktail and salt & vinegar) by popular demand.

When were prawn cocktail wotsits discontinued?

1993
The latter two were discontinued in the 1993, and a Prawn Cocktail flavour was put onto the market after it replaced Smoky Bacon in February 1998. By the late-1990’s, Golden Wonder introduced various variety expansions of the product.

When did Walkers discontinue prawn cocktail Wotsits?

Since the flavour went off sale in 2002, it has become Walkers most requested flavour ever, with the brand inundated with social media messages from fans. This came to a head in 2017 when Yasmin and a friend ranked their favourite crisps and determined prawn cocktail Wotsits were their favourite.
